Manuelle Nachbearbeitung von Paketabrechnungen
Definition
Deutsche Post DHL faced challenges with 10% of incoming payments requiring manual intervention due to poor data quality and diverse remittance formats in package-related billing, prior to automation.
Key Findings
- Financial Impact: 70% efficiency loss in processing, equating to high manual labor costs on 10% of payments
- Frequency: Ongoing for unprocessed 10% of transactions
- Root Cause: Inability of legacy systems like SAP to handle semistructured remittance data from chain of custody tracking
